**About the role**

Housing First is a defined approach to ending homelessness, which provides individuals with a permanent offer of independent, stable housing and open-ended wrap-around support.

The Housing First Project Worker is responsible for coordinating and providing a personalised support service to people with complex needs facing multiple exclusion in line with Housing First principles. The Housing First Project Worker will coordinate and provide a person-centred, strength-based support service in line with Housing First principles creating long-term sustainable tenancies by increasing independence and maximising connectivity with the local community.

Experience is required in delivering wrap-around intensive support to people with multiple and complex issues within their own independent tenancies in the community. You will maintain accurate up to date records on the chosen case management system of progress against individual support plans, safety plans and outcomes information. You will liaise with other agencies to facilitate access to support including Adult Social Care, Criminal Justice services, Health services, employment and training agencies. Regularly review the person-centred support plan to update, record and monitor progress of caseload. You will build and maintain networks with staff from other agencies to ensure the Housing First pilot is widely known and promoted.

You will provide temporary cover for colleagues as required and must be able to work flexible hours to ensure that the needs of the people using the service can be met in the evenings when needed, and on occasional weekends and bank holidays.
